<title>H.R. 27, The Job Training Improvement Act of 2005 - Cost per Average Family: $455.68</title>
<link>http://www.washingtonwatch.com/bills/show/109_HR_27.html</link>
<description> H.R. 27 would make numerous changes to the Workforce Investment Act of 1998 (WIA), amend the Wagner-Peyser Act and the Adult Education and Family Literacy Act, and extend the authorization for programs under the Rehabilitation Act of 1973 (RA). These programs provide a framework for adult education, job training, and employment service assistance.
